Band : Jaldaboath Combining Monty Python with metal? Is that physically even possible? I wouldn’t think so, but Jaldaboath, warriors of a self-invented genre entitled ‘British Heraldic Templar Metal’, surely give it a try. However, I think it’s the worst experiment I have ever heard in my entire life. Believe me, I have heard shitty music before, but with Rise of the Heraldic Beasts, the fellows of Jaldaboath surely know how to deal with it. You just have to appreciate it before you start enjoying this kind of music, which will most definitely be a hard job for the average fan of folk metal. Truly, this is all I can say of this album. Let’s hope we will be spared of this kind of blasphemy. A horrible joke, that’s what I think of it. 49/100 Tim Tronckoe. |
